Penrith Building Society Conveyancing Panel Required to Supply Evidence of PI Insurance

Penrith Building Society yesterday changed their conveyancing panel requirements to require confirmation of professional indemnity insurance. It could be a coincidence but this comes hot on the heals of 136 firms being listed by the SRA as uninsured as well as the SRA withdrawing a practicing certificate for a lawyer who continued with conveyancing work after having been suspended.

The change to the Society's BSA Mortgage Instructions do not make it clear whether existing firms on the conveyancing panel need to send in a copy of their PI policy. The team at Lexsure are advising their firms to send a copy to the Society just in case.

Other requirements to be on the Penrith Conveyancing Panel include the fact that the firm must have a minimum of 3 partners as well as supplying a copy of the practicing certificates.
